Cole Hamels Earns Win in Washington vs Philadelphia Game
Philadelphia used a 2-HR day from Hunter Pence on Sunday at Nationals Park as the Phillies defeated Washington 9-3 in baseball action.
Philadelphia won as a -108 favorite, while Over-Under bettors who played OVER the total of 6.5 were rewarded at the payout window.
Philadelphia got 8 innings from Cole Hamels, who gave up 1 earned run on 5 hits, while striking out 8. He earned the victory, while the Phillies got 4 RBIs from Hunter Pence in the win.
Washington got a 6-inning outing from Jordan Zimmermann in the loss. He gave up 3 earned runs, 4 walks and 7 hits in his time on the mound, while Ian Desmond had 2 hits in the loss for the Nationals.
Philadelphia enjoyed an edge at the plate with a 13-8 advantage in hits.
Philadelphia looks to continue its winning ways next game with a battle against New York. Washington will aim to get back on the winning track at Pittsburgh.
